communion liturgy: all saints

God be with you.

And with you.

My Friends …

We gather around this holy table at the invitation of our God

and in communion with generations past and generations yet unborn.

We come in praise of God, always and forever.

We have been made holy in Christ.

At this table, we are mindful of the virtuous and godly living

of saints who have become an inspiration for us.

Through them may we come to know the inexpressible joys God prepares for all people.

Let us pray:

At your table, O God, we receive the gift of bread and cup.

These are the symbols you provide that remind us of your love.

We thank you, Almighty God, for creating the gift of life.

We thank you for the life and ministry of Jesus and

              For the sustaining work of the Holy Spirit.

We thank you for faithful living of saints for all centuries.

We thank you for the witness of those who gave their lives in your service.

In the presence of this cloud of witnesses, we gather around this table. 

We remember that on the night of betrayal and desertion,

Jesus gathered with his disciples for a final meal. 

He blessed and broke the bread, saying: 

            “This is my body which is broken for you.

Do this in remembrance of me.”

We remember that in the same way Jesus took the cup, after supper,

and looked forward to your reign, saying:

“This cup is the new covenant in my blood.

            Do this as often as you drink,

            In remembrance of me.”

Eternal God we stand in sacred community with all the faithful

and before these gifts of your love.

We ask you to send your Holy Spirit on this bread and wine on our gifts, and on us.

Strengthen your universal church that it may be the champion of peace and justice in all the world.

Restore the earth with your grace that is able to make all things new.
